Parallel Enable Logic Command

This command allows the Caretaker Plus to recognize when a computer that is connected to a parallel port on the Caretaker Plus is turned off so that the Caretaker Plus will not accept data from the PC. The factory default is to enable parallel enable logic. When this feature is enabled, the Caretaker Plus requires the INIT line to be high and the SELECT line to be low before receiving any data from the port. If a character other than Y or N is used no action is taken.

Initialization String Command

This command is used to change the initialization string. Enabling of the initialization string occurs when a valid string is entered. Disabling of the string is done by entering a string with the first character set to ASCII 00 (NULL). To enter the characters of the string, you type the ASCII number of each character in hexadecimal followed by an H without commas or spaces in between. Note that NULL serves as a terminator to the initialization string, so it will not be printed along with the string, and any characters following a NULL will be ignored.

Command syntax is: !@issssssss

where ssssssss is the new init string. To disable the string the first char must be 00. Examples:

Grounding

These are Safety Class I products and must have an un-interruptible earth ground from the main power source to the product’s input wiring terminals, power cord, supplied power cord set, or chassis. Whenever it is likely that the protection has been impaired, disconnect the power cord until the ground has been restored.
